Has anyone tried Reishi mushroom for sleep? My 3-month experience

I've been dealing with sleep maintenance insomnia for about 2 years — the kind where I fall asleep fine but wake at 2 or 3 AM and can't get back down. Tried melatonin, magnesium glycinate, L-theanine with mixed results.

About 3 months ago I started adding a broken-cell-wall Reishi spore capsule to my evening routine, mostly out of curiosity after reading about the gut-serotonin pathway research in a 2021 Nature Scientific Reports paper.

The short version: I noticed a meaningful difference around week 3. Not sedation — more like the anxious "racing thoughts" that usually kept me awake after 3 AM were noticeably quieter. Sleep tracker showed longer deep sleep phases, though I know that's not clinical data.

I've since learned the mechanism is thought to involve Ganoderma's effect on gut microbiota → serotonin signaling → sleep regulation, which is different from how melatonin or sedatives work. There's also some research linking its triterpenoids to reduced cortisol reactivity, which makes sense for the 3 AM cortisol spike that's common with maintenance insomnia.

Curious if anyone else has experimented with it. I'm particularly interested in whether people saw differences between hot-water extracts vs. spore-based products — the active compound profiles are quite different.
